  • This is a system of growing vegetable crops in waterlogged rice field avoiding anoxia using gunny bag based soil columns. This increases water productivity, cropping intensity, net return per unit area and provide nutritional security to farmers. This work has been done at ICAR-CRIJAF from 2011-2016. The crop has to be managed by standard package of practices. In this system 4-5 tonnes of paddy and 30 to 600 quintals of different vegetables can be harvested. brings highest profit (1:5-7) in this system. If farmers' can grow 25 columns of different vegetables in 330 sq. m area farmers, they will be able to harvest pesticide free vegetable for own consumption, even if 40 percent of vegetables are lost by pest and diseases.
    This will increase consumption of jute gunny bags in non conventional areas
